1. she didn't initially think she had been exposed. 2. unlikely early treatment at that time could have saved her, as it would already have been absorbed through the blood/brain barrier. it only would take a few hours to cause permanent damage. 3. please be clear that highly concentrated dimethyl mercury is NOTHING like elemental mercury, which is so safe dentists use it for tooth fillings.

hard to say. very few people to compare this too. you likely could do a google scholar search to see if anybody has done modelling to figure out how fast dimethyl mercury binds to neuronal tissue. normally there is a blood/brain barrier that stops unwanted chemicals from entering the brain, but this stuff passes through that barrier like it wasn't even there. if you were going to get treatment like chelation therapy, it literally would have to be done hours or even minutes after an exposure like that.
